What is UrBackup?
UrBackup is a free and open-source backup software that provides a comprehensive solution for data protection and disaster recovery. It is designed to be easy to use and manage, making it an ideal choice for small to medium-sized businesses and organizations. UrBackup offers a range of features, including image and file backups, incremental and differential backups, and support for multiple storage destinations.
Main Features of UrBackup
Some of the key features of UrBackup include:
- Image and file backups: UrBackup allows you to create full, incremental, and differential backups of your data.
- Support for multiple storage destinations: You can store your backups on local disks, network shares, or cloud storage services like Amazon S3 or Google Drive.
- Automatic backups: UrBackup can be configured to run backups automatically at scheduled intervals.
- Encryption and compression: UrBackup supports encryption and compression to ensure that your backups are secure and take up minimal storage space.

Configuring Monitoring and Alerting
UrBackup provides a built-in monitoring and alerting system that allows you to track the status of your backups and receive notifications when issues arise. To configure monitoring and alerting, follow these steps:
- Log in to the UrBackup web interface and navigate to the Settings page.
- Click on the Monitoring tab and select the types of events you want to monitor (e.g., backup failures, storage issues).
- Configure the notification settings, including the email address and SMTP server details.
- Save your changes and test the monitoring and alerting system.

UrBackup Best Practices for Retention, Snapshots, and Restore Points
Retention Policies
UrBackup allows you to configure retention policies to ensure that your backups are stored for the required amount of time. Consider the following best practices:
- Set a retention period that meets your organization’s compliance requirements.
- Configure multiple retention policies for different types of data.
- Regularly review and update your retention policies to ensure they remain relevant.
Snapshots and Restore Points
UrBackup provides snapshots and restore points to ensure that you can quickly recover from data loss or corruption. Consider the following best practices:
- Configure regular snapshots to capture changes to your data.
- Set up restore points to ensure that you can recover to a previous point in time.
- Regularly test your snapshots and restore points to ensure they are valid.
